Report: Democratic Party Planning May Day Events with Communist Groups

Fox News Digital reports that up to 600 communist and radical groups, linked to the Democratic Party, are gearing up for nationwide May Day demonstrations across the United States.

The outlet’s investigation has uncovered an extensive network with a collective annual revenue of around $2 billion. This network is orchestrating approximately 3,000 protests and events, which Fox News describes as promoting an “anti-American agenda.”

Protesters are calling on Americans to abstain from work, school, and shopping to make their voices heard.

May Day traces its roots back to 19th-century workers’ demonstrations. Originally known as International Workers Day in 1890, the event was established to honor workers who lost their lives during an 1886 protest in Chicago.

According to Fox News Digital:

In recent years, the Democratic Party has increasingly aligned itself with radical factions organizing through groups like Indivisible, MoveOn.org, the American Federation of Teachers, along with 13 state and local Democratic National Committee chapters, and the California Democratic Party, as reported by Fox News.

The Communist Party of the USA has rallied workers to “rise against MAGA on May Day,” promoting leaflets by the “People’s World,” its Marxist-Leninist publication. The Revolutionary Communist Party has put out a call to dismantle the “capitalist-imperialist system.” The Maoist Communist Union has summoned members to join the “Anti-Imperialist Contingent” at the New York City protests.

The outlet reported protests and events scheduled in D.C., Chicago, and more than two dozen other U.S. cities including Indio, California where the annual Coachella music festival is held.

One Democrat said the Democratic Party involvement in May Day with the radical groups comes at their own peril.

“The increasing willingness of mainstream Democrats to align with extremist socialist groups is a major factor in why the Democratic Party is losing the center more and more, and why so many lifelong Democrats find themselves feeling politically homeless,” Democratic strategist Melissa DeRosa told Fox News Digital.

“May Day has a proud history of honoring workers,” she continued, “but too many Democratic organizations have allowed that tradition to be hijacked by the activist fringe — including groups aligned with the Democratic Socialists of America, pushing a fantasy agenda that has failed everywhere it has been tried.”
